Hello everyone,
I have a red footed tort. My son bought it for his sister for her birthday. Awww sweet, nice, huh? Now they are both away from home and guess who has the tort? Me. Hmm. So I've done the best I can with him. His name is Gary. If you were to measure his shell he is about 10 inches, he is young I'm told.

Recently I have moved and I have no pen for him outside anymore. So, I let him roam around certain parts of the house. It's been warm here the last few days and I walk around with no shoes on. For some reason Gary seems to think he is in love with my big toe. Ha ha, I know, you are all laughing right now. I did to! But now, I am wondering what his problem is. haha. He has started sitting on my feet when I'm standing doing the dishes or something. He also has started doing this weird swaying of his head...left right pause left right pause with his front legs waaaay out in front of him almost straight (if that were possible) his butt is up and his front is down. He is seriously goofy looking. What is going on with him? Please don't tell me it is a mating thing....*rolls eyes lol

Hahaha. He "likes" you

FYI: letting a tort roam free I'm the house usually ends bad for the tort. They eat everything, to include the wires from Tv's and such and get stuck under and behind appliances.

Good luck with Gary.
